How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Montgomery Village?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Montgomery Village Studio Apartments | $1,645 | $1,233 | $2,039 |
Montgomery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,758 | $1,153 | $3,681 |
Montgomery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,200 | $1,355 | $4,500 |
Montgomery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,491 | $1,520 | $5,234 |
Montgomery Village 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,137 | $2,088 | $3,700 |
